Photoswitchable fluorescent polymeric nanoparticles for rewritable fluorescence patterning and intracellular dual-color imaging with AIE-based fluorogens as FRET donors

Abstract: Photoswitchable fluorescent polymeric nanoparticles with AIE-based fluorogens as FRET donors were prepared for rewritable fluorescence patterning and intracellular dual-color imaging.

“…Photochromism is a result of light-induced reversible color transition of organic, inorganic, biological, and polymeric materials. [57][58][59][60][61][62][63][64][65][66][67][68][69][70] Photochromic reactions are mainly based on cis-trans isomerization, electrocyclization, redox, and light-induced proton transfer mechanisms. The change in the molecular structure before and after light irradiation causes a remarkable variation in the absorption or photoluminescence (PL) spectra.…”

“…Organicinorganic hybrid-binary photochromic systems containing visible light-induced proton releasing agents (nanomaterials, metastable state photoacids [PAH], azobenzene, and phenolsulfophthalein) and proton acceptors (acid dyes or pH indicators) can be used in visible light-excited rewritable paper (VLRP). [62][63][64][65][66][67][68][69][70] PAH is used as a proton releasing agent to make a binary system with an acid dye, such as methyl orange (MO). Figure 2A shows that trans-PAH is transformed to a ring-closed isomer (SP) under UV light and releases protons.…”
